腾讯云
开发者社区
文档
建议反馈
控制台
登录/注册
首页
学习
活动
专区
工具
TVP
最新优惠活动
文章/答案/技术大牛
搜索
搜索
关闭
发布
精选内容/技术社群/优惠产品,
尽在小程序
立即前往
为什么我们要使用低通滤波器来消除重力对加速器的影响?
低通滤波器用于消除重力对加速器的影响,原因如下:
加速器测量的是物体的加速度,而重力是一种常态加速度,会对加速器的测量结果产生干扰。通过使用低通滤波器,可以滤除高频的重力干扰信号,使得加速器能够更准确地测量物体的真实加速度。
低通滤波器是一种频率响应特性,它可以通过限制信号通过的频率范围来实现滤波效果。对于加速器来说,重力信号通常是低频信号,而真实的加速度信号通常是高频信号。通过设置低通滤波器的截止频率,可以将重力信号滤除,保留高频的加速度信号。
使用低通滤波器消除重力对加速器的影响可以提高测量的准确性和可靠性。在许多应用场景中,如运动检测、姿态识别、导航系统等,准确测量物体的加速度是非常重要的。通过消除重力干扰,可以获得更精确的加速度数据,提高系统的性能和可靠性。
推荐的腾讯云相关产品:无
参考链接:
低通滤波器:https://baike.baidu.com/item/%E4%BD%8E%E9%80%9A%E6%BB%A4%E6%B3%A2%E5%99%A8/10085347
相关搜索:
apache虚拟
apache升级
apache本地
apache协议
apache作用
apache乱码
apache开发
apm 应用监控
ajax异步通信
ajax异步调用
相关搜索:
apache虚拟
apache升级
apache本地
apache协议
apache作用
apache乱码
apache开发
apm 应用监控
ajax异步通信
ajax异步调用
页面内容是否对你有帮助?
有帮助
没帮助
相关·
内容
文章
问答
(9999+)
视频
沙龙
1
回答
为什么
我们
要
使用
低通滤波器
来
消除
重力
对
加速器
的
影响
?
、
我正在尝试
使用
加速器
做一些事情,我正在阅读文档,它给出了如下
的
一般公式 Ad = -g - ∑F / mass 所以我想
我们
只需从结果中减去
重力
值就可以得到加速度,但在文档中它说
我们
需要
使用
低通滤波器
event.values[1] - gravity[1]; linear_acceleration[2] = event.values[2] - gravity[2]; 如果有人能向我解释
为什么
我会很感激
浏览 111
提问于2021-09-02
得票数 1
1
回答
无法理解文档中
的
Android示例
我正在尝试理解来自安卓Sensor.TYPE_ACCELEROMETER
的
文档:它给出了这个例子: 显然,为了测量设备
的
实际加速度,必须
消除
重力
的
影响
。这可以通过应用高通滤波器
来
实现。相反,可以
使用
低通滤波器
来
隔离
重力
。,还是
重力
已经去掉了。我
的
意思是,这个例子
使用
了名为gravity2
的
东西,并
使用
了加速度计
浏览 0
提问于2012-01-20
得票数 3
回答已采纳
4
回答
Android
低通滤波器
和高通滤波器
、
、
我有一个非常基本
的
问题。什么是Android加速度计
的
低通滤波器
和高通滤波器?为了得到线性加速度,如果我给手机添加任何力,它会改变加速度计
的
值,但它将是我应用
的
g
浏览 0
提问于2014-06-09
得票数 23
2
回答
主FFT系数与
低通滤波器
、
、
、
我正在提取一些特征,以供分类器
使用
。在这些特征中,有前5个FFT系数
的
总和。正如你所知道
的
,主要
的
FFT系数实际上表明了信号
的
低频分量
的
主导程度。这与
低通滤波器
的
性能非常接近。在这里,我怀疑计算FFT
来
获取前5个系数是否是一个不必要
的
任务。我认为应用
低通滤波器
只会
消除
低频分量,它不会对初级FFT系数产生显着
影响
。然而,为了在不
使用
FFT
的
浏览 1
提问于2012-07-02
得票数 0
回答已采纳
1
回答
通过应用高通巴特沃斯滤波器从加速度计记录中去除
重力
作为Android项目的一部分,我必须
使用
高通巴特沃斯移除3轴上加速度计上
的
重力
值,但经过多次搜索,我还没有找到如何做到这一点。我在Android网站上发现了如何
使用
低通滤波器
linear_acceleration[2] = even
浏览 3
提问于2017-07-03
得票数 0
2
回答
计算加速度(驾驶汽车)
、
、
、
我是
使用
Core Motion还是
使用
其他数字进行计算?accelerationLabel.text = accel; 也就是说,我希望我
的
值是
浏览 1
提问于2011-11-17
得票数 2
回答已采纳
4
回答
得到无
重力
情况下
的
加速度
、
、
我是android开发
的
新手。我想要得到手机
的
实际加速度,我找到了acceleration.but
的
代码,它给出了
重力
的
加速度。请任何人帮助我找到一种在没有
重力
的
情况下获得实际加速度
的
方法。这是我找到
的
代码,请帮我解决这个代码。
浏览 12
提问于2012-03-06
得票数 3
2
回答
如何
使用
设备
的
方位传感器
来
查找上或下?
我一直试图在android系统上找出向上(或者向下,这不会很难找到,只需乘以-1),没有好
的
解决方案。我需要一个指向同一坐标系
的
矢量,而不是加速度计所用
的
坐标。这样,我就可以:
重力
传感器:首先,我想
使用
重力
传感器,这是最简单
的
解决方案。但!我
的
设备没有
重力
传感器..。磁场传感器:所以
浏览 7
提问于2014-01-03
得票数 4
回答已采纳
1
回答
Android加速度计滤波器
、
、
、
试图理解官方
的
Android
的
加速度传感器文档。据说是 public void onSensorChanged(SensorEvent event) // alpha is calculated as t / (t +假设我把垂直方
浏览 2
提问于2014-03-09
得票数 0
回答已采纳
1
回答
为什么
我
的
低通滤波器
会放大我
的
信号?
、
、
、
我拿了我
的
Ipod,并
使用
一个应用程序记录加速度计数据(以50 at采样率)到CSV,然后我将CSV数据加载到matlab中。我现在试图应用一个
低通滤波器
对
信号,以
消除
噪音时,由于加速度
的
微小变化(所以我只剩下大信号
的
加速度)。今天我在matlab上读了一堆关于信号滤波
的
文章,我拥有信号处理工具箱,但是我仍然
对
某些变量
的
含义很困惑。例如,函数filter(b,a,data)不断出现,我知道a和b是系数
的</e
浏览 3
提问于2013-08-15
得票数 2
回答已采纳
1
回答
在多元线性回归中,当
我们
进行向后
消除
时,
为什么
我们
要
承认每个变量
的
p值
、
、
在多元线性回归中,当
我们
进行向后
消除
时,
为什么
我们
要
承认每个变量
的
p值?P值如何帮助
我们
确定是否包含它?是因为
我们
有
对
y
的
值有显着
影响
的
所有变量
的
零假设吗?如果对于一个特定
的
变量,如果它
的
p值小于0.05,零假设是错误
的
?
浏览 29
提问于2019-10-15
得票数 0
1
回答
利用Android加速度计实现三维场景中
的
运动
、
、
我目前正在尝试实现一个
使用
机器人陀螺仪和加速计
的
头部跟踪和运动系统。对于这项任务,我认为这将是更难
的
部分:我设法让头部跟踪工作
使用
机器人陀螺仪。因此,我可以
使用
计算出
的
旋转矩阵在场景中自由地环视。我想要实现
的
第二部分是
使用
Android加速度计
来
改变场景中
的
位置。我
的
目标是实现像HTC Vive那样
的
运动跟踪(或者首先,跟踪玩家是否在一个轴上移动)。因此,我实现了高通和
低通
浏览 1
提问于2016-10-31
得票数 0
1
回答
使用
加速器
进行fft时
的
内存警告
、
、
、
我在这里有一个函数,我用它来得到
加速器
fft。 A.imagp = (float *) malloc(nOver2 * sizeof(float)); 会不会是因为fft
对</
浏览 5
提问于2013-01-03
得票数 1
回答已采纳
1
回答
使用
Android
的
线性加速与应用
低通滤波器
、
、
、
我正在尝试确定
使用
安卓
的
线性加速度数据
的
好处,而不是像和讨论
的
那样简单地应用
低通滤波器
。 我问,因为我试图获得一个免费
的
应用程序,记录线性加速度(以及完整
的
文件我
的
其他要求(采样率,写入数据等))。我没有找到一个,所以我考虑只
使用
一个应用程序记录
使用
标准
的
加速度计,然后我将简单地应用
低通滤波器
的
数据。或者,我可以只写我自己
的
应用程序
来</
浏览 5
提问于2013-06-24
得票数 6
回答已采纳
2
回答
线性加速度计
的
稳定性?安卓
、
我正在
使用
线性加速度计
来
检测震动,我
使用
的
是这个代码: float y = event.valuesshaking",Toast.Length_long).show();问题是当我摇动设备时,加速度变为10,但当我停止摇动设备时,加速度并不会立即恢复为零,这需要几秒钟
的
时间- acceleration = 20 19 22 23 24 20 24 25
浏览 1
提问于2014-10-24
得票数 0
2
回答
如何利用box2d使鸟飞
、
、
我是Box2D
的
新手,我把
重力
设置为10。如何使物体在空间中飞行,即使
重力
是10。我需要设置哪些属性来使物体飞行?有什么不同
的
方法吗?
浏览 0
提问于2011-03-16
得票数 7
回答已采纳
1
回答
如何
使用
加速度计检测1G以上
的
振动?
、
、
我正在做一个android应用程序,它有点像一个汽车黑匣子,它记录了汽车
的
行驶过程。我是android/java
的
新手,有人能帮我介绍一下吗?先谢谢你... 这是视频录制部分
的
一部分,但现在我如何将加速度计合并为“自动存档”目的?
浏览 5
提问于2011-05-05
得票数 3
回答已采纳
4
回答
为什么
不能撤消已提交
的
事务
、
、
一旦事务被提交,
我们
就不能通过中止它
来
消除
它
的
影响
。
我们
有日志文件,其中包含所有信息
来
撤消提交
的
事务,那么
为什么
这是不可能
的
呢?
我们
应该能够
对
提交
的
事务做同样
的
事情,就像
对
中止
的
事务一样。
浏览 0
提问于2021-01-06
得票数 2
回答已采纳
2
回答
从惯性测量单元
的
加速度计和陀螺仪估计姿态?
、
、
、
我很难理解下面所包含
的
方程式
的
数学推导。这段代码来自一个可以在here上找到
的
SparkFun IMU库示例。有人能帮助我理解
使用
arctan函数来估计横摇、俯仰和偏航背后
的
理论吗?如何
使用
磁力仪数据
来
获得正确
的
偏航估计?我在网上找到
的
所有资源都没有以我能理解
的
方式回答这些问题。
浏览 26
提问于2019-04-26
得票数 0
回答已采纳
2
回答
TYPE_ACCELEROMETER移除
重力
,t/(t+dT)
的
含义
event.values[1] - gravity[1];} 阿尔法= 0.8,算出
的
是哪种数值我想问一下t和dT
的
具体值。
浏览 5
提问于2016-02-04
得票数 4
回答已采纳
点击加载更多
扫码
添加站长 进交流群
领取专属
10元无门槛券
手把手带您无忧上云
相关
资讯
嵌入式系统涉及的AI加速种类
IMU实时连续动态测量石油探井钻头位置及斜角
反重力悬浮器初步设计
干货|模拟信号采样与AD转换原理
相对论真的很难理解吗?其实一点也不难,原理就在你我身边!
热门
标签
更多标签
云服务器
ICP备案
对象存储
腾讯会议
实时音视频
活动推荐
运营活动
广告
关闭
领券